C86100 Bronze vs. EN 1.4581 Stainless Steel

C86100 bronze belongs to the copper alloys classification, while EN 1.4581 stainless steel belongs to the iron alloys. There are 28 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(5,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C86100 bronze and the bottom bar is EN 1.4581 stainless steel.
